A facile and convenient synthesis of unsymmetric multisubstituted pyridines from β-ketoesters and ketene N,S-acetals or ketene N,N-acetals has been achieved in good yields catalyzed by Zn(NO3)2·6H2O in the presence of triethylbenzylammonium (TEBA) chloride in ethanol. This reaction was carried out under economical, one-pot reaction conditions (using easily obtained starting materials, and inexpensive catalyst and solvent) and offers considerable improvements over traditional methodology.

Fifteen novel pyrazolo[3,4-b]-pyrido[4,3-d]-pyrimidine-4-ones (7a-o) were designed and have been successfully synthesized via tandem aza-Wittig and annulation reactions of the corresponding iminophosphorances 5, phenylisocyanate, and substituted phenols in 60-77% isolated yields. Their structures were clearly verified by infrared (IR), 1H NMR, electron impact-mass spectrometry (EI-MS), and elemental analysis. The results of a preliminary bioassay indicated that some compounds possess inhibition activities against the root of Brassica napus (rape) and Echinochloa crusgalli (barnyard grass) at a dosage of 100mg/L and 10mg/L.

Fifteen novel 3-substituted-5-methlyl-4-methylene-7-alkylsulfanyl-3,4-dihydro-pyrido[4,3-d]pyrimidine-8-carbonitriles 5a-o, were synthesized via it facile annulation process in which formation of the pyrimidine ring procceeded smoothly by the regioselective attack of a formamidate group on a neighboring carbonyl group instead of a cyano group. Bioassay results indicated that these compounds showed significant herbicidal activity at a dose of 100 mu g/mL on the roots of oil rape and barnyard grass. In addition, some of these compounds displayed fungicidal activity.

In the title compound, C19H15FN4S 2, the mean plane of the thia-zolopyrimidine makes a dihedral angle of 77.6 (1)° with the attached phenyl ring. The crystal packing is stabilized by inter-molecular C - H⋯N hydrogen bonds and weak C - H - π stacking inter-actions.

A series of new 2-substituted tetrahydrobenzo[4′,5′]thieno[3′,2′:5,6]pyrido[4,3-d] pyrimidin-4(3H)-ones 5 has been designed and synthesized via an aza-Wittig reaction. Iminophosphorane 3a or iminophosphorane 3b reacted with 4-Cl-phenyl(or 4-F-phenyl) isocyanate to give carbodiimide 4a or carbodiimide 4b , which were further treated with phenols to cyclize to give compounds 5 in presence of a catalytic amount of K2CO3. The structures of compound 5 have been confirmed by 1H NMR, EI-MS, IR spectroscopy, and elemental analyses.

Thirteen novel pyrazolo[3 '',4 '':2,3]pyrido[4,5-d]pyrimidin-4-ones 7a-m were synthesised via tandem aza-Wittig and annulation reactions of the corresponding iminophosphoranes 5, phenylisocyanate, and substituted amine in 56-86% yields. Their structures were verified by IR, (1)H NMR, EI-MS spectroscopy and elemental analysis. Preliminary bioassay indicated that some compounds possess inhibition activity against Brassica napus (rape) and Echinochloa crusgalli (barnyard grass).
